About BMW Lower Arm

The lower arm, also known as the lower control arm or lower suspension arm, is a key component of the suspension system in BMW vehicles. It plays a crucial role in maintaining proper wheel alignment and ensuring a smooth and stable ride. Heres an overview of its function, symptoms of failure, and maintenance considerations:

Functions of the Lower Arm

  1. Support and Positioning: The lower arm connects the vehicle's chassis to the wheel assembly, providing support and positioning for the wheel and suspension system.
  2. Control Wheel Movement: It helps control the movement of the wheel, allowing for smooth and controlled suspension travel during driving, cornering, and braking.
  3. Maintain Alignment: The lower arm plays a role in maintaining proper wheel alignment and suspension geometry, which is crucial for handling and tire wear.

Symptoms of a Faulty Lower Arm

  1. Clunking Noises: A common sign of a failing lower arm is a clunking or knocking noise coming from the suspension when driving over bumps or during cornering.
  2. Poor Handling: If the vehicle exhibits poor handling, such as wandering or pulling to one side, it could be due to a worn or damaged lower arm.
  3. Uneven Tire Wear: Excessive wear on the inner or outer edges of the tires may indicate issues with the lower arm affecting alignment.
  4. Vibration or Shimmy: Unusual vibrations or shimmying in the steering wheel can also be a sign of lower arm problems.
  5. Visible Damage: Inspecting the lower arm visually may reveal cracks, bending, or excessive wear on the bushings or ball joints.

Maintenance and Replacement

  • Inspection: Regular inspection of the suspension system, including the lower arm, is important to identify signs of wear or damage. Check for unusual noises, handling issues, and visual damage.
  • Replacement: If the lower arm is found to be faulty, it should be replaced to restore proper suspension function and vehicle safety. Replacement typically involves removing the old arm and installing a new one, along with any necessary alignment adjustments.
  • OEM Parts: Using O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) parts is recommended for replacements to ensure proper fit, performance, and durability.
